One of the most common applications of laser cutters is in the field of manufacturing Whether it be cutting metal sheets for automotive parts or precision cutting of wood for furniture making, laser cutters offer unmatched precision and speed The ability to create intricate designs and patterns with clean edges has made laser cutters an indispensable tool in the manufacturing industry In addition, laser cutting is a non-contact process, which means there is minimal material wastage compared to traditional cutting methods, making it a more cost-effective and sustainable solution.
Another popular use of laser cutters is in the field of signage and advertising The ability to cut through various materials such as acrylic, plastic, and wood allows for the creation of eye-catching and intricate signage for businesses Laser cutters can create detailed logos, letters, and shapes with ease, making them a preferred choice for companies looking to make a lasting impression with their signage Additionally, laser cutters can also etch designs onto surfaces, adding a personalized touch to products and promotional materials.
Laser cutters are also widely used in the field of arts and crafts Artists and designers use laser cutters to create intricate pieces of jewelry, art installations, and sculptures The precision and versatility of laser cutters allow for the exploration of different materials and techniques, pushing the boundaries of traditional art forms Whether it be cutting through delicate fabrics or engraving detailed designs on paper, laser cutters give artists the freedom to experiment and create unique artworks.

Laser cutters can cut through various materials such as cardboard, foam, and wood, making them an ideal tool for rapid prototyping and testing The precision of laser cutting ensures that every detail is accurately reproduced, helping architects and designers refine their concepts before moving on to the final construction phase.
Laser cutters are also utilized in the field of education and research Universities and research institutions use laser cutters for a wide range of applications, from creating intricate scientific models to producing educational materials Students can learn about design principles and manufacturing processes by using laser cutters to create their own projects The hands-on experience with laser cutters helps students develop valuable skills that are essential in today’s technology-driven world.
In the healthcare industry, laser cutters are used for precision cutting and engraving of medical devices and instruments From surgical tools to prosthetics, laser cutters ensure that every piece is accurately manufactured to meet strict medical standards The ability to cut through various materials such as stainless steel and titanium with precision makes laser cutters an essential tool in the production of high-quality medical equipment.
The versatility of laser cutters extends beyond traditional industries and applications From creating custom invitations and decorations for events to producing intricate puzzles and toys, laser cutters offer endless possibilities for creative expression Hobbyists and DIY enthusiasts also utilize laser cutters for their projects, whether it be creating personalized gifts or building intricate models.
